    I have an issue with SMTP mail function on vBulletin 5.2.5 fresh install. When I use the SMTP server from SparkPost, from Gmail and from my cPanel's email account with TLS connection all of these, the emails from Maintenance > Diagnostics > Email and from Users > Send Email to Users doesn't work, all of these gives me an error about unable to connect.

    If I use my cPanel's email account without TLS/SSL connection I can receive that mail from Maintenance > Diagnostics > Email but not if I use from Users > Send Email to Users.

    Is it a bug or it is something else?

              #7
              Ahh I see now. Unfortunately there is something on your host blocking connections on those ports, like a firewall. You'll need to ask your host to open those ports, they may ask what server you need to connect to.

              Are you using URLJet by any chance? They recently made a change and I had to ask them to open port 587 for my own site to connect to outside SMTP email.'

              There is also a small chance your choice of username SMTP_Injection is causing a firewall or security software to block the request. You may want to try a username without SMTP or Injection in the username.
